Background
With the rapid development of high-quality strip steel continuous rolling production and the progress of welding and inspection technology, the quality of welding seams is continuously improved, the variety and the specification of welded steel pipes are increasingly increased, and seamless steel pipes are replaced in more and more fields since the 30 s of the 20 th century. The welded steel pipe can be classified into hot-dip galvanized welded steel pipes for conveying general lower-pressure fluids such as water, gas, air, oil, heating steam, heating water and the like or other purposes according to the purpose; common carbon steel wire sleeves for protecting wires in electrical installation projects such as industrial and civil buildings, installation machinery equipment and the like; the spiral seam steel pipe is formed by spirally winding a hot rolled steel strip as a pipe blank at normal temperature and welded by a double-sided submerged arc welding method and is used for conveying petroleum and natural gas. Compared with a seamless steel pipe, the welded steel pipe has low cost and high production efficiency. However, the steel pipe itself is exposed to air for a long time and is easy to corrode and rust in the using process, so the end of the steel pipe needs to be subjected to rust removal and polishing treatment before welding.
However, at present, the existing derusting and polishing device is large in size, inconvenient to use, not stretchable and incapable of adapting to steel pipes with different diameters, and the outer wall, the inner wall and the end face of the steel pipe cannot be derusted and polished simultaneously by one device.

Referring to fig. 1-4, the present invention provides a technical solution:
the utility model provides an iron pipe end rust cleaning grinding device for machining, includes motor 1, its characterized in that: the motor 1 is fixedly connected with a transmission shaft 2, the transmission shaft 2 is fixedly connected with a rotating block 3, the upper end of the rotating block 3 is fixedly connected with a threaded cylinder 4, the threaded cylinder 4 is in threaded connection with a threaded rod 5, and the threaded rod 5 can rotate to extend and also can rotate to retract so as to adapt to steel pipes with different diameters; the upper end of the threaded rod 5 is fixedly connected with a limiting block 6 to prevent the connecting plate 8 from sliding downwards; a connecting column 7 is fixedly arranged at the upper end of the limiting block 6, a connecting plate 8 is sleeved on the outer wall of the connecting column 7, external threads 9 are arranged at the upper part of the connecting column 7, and a fastening nut 10 is connected to the upper part of the connecting column 7 in a threaded manner and can fasten the connecting plate 8; a T-shaped groove 11 is formed below the connecting plate 8, the T-shaped groove 11 is connected with a brush plate 12 in a sliding mode, metal bristles 13 are arranged below the brush plate 12, a first threaded hole 14 is formed in the upper portion of the left side of the connecting plate 8, a second threaded hole 15 is formed in the upper portion of the left side of the brush plate 12, and a limiting bolt 16 is fixedly connected to the left side of the connecting plate 8 and prevents the brush plate 12 from sliding in the T-shaped groove 11 in the working process.
The mechanical structure below the rotating block 3 is the same as and symmetrical to the structure above the rotating block 3, and the limiting block 6 is in a regular hexagon shape, so that the limiting block is convenient to be matched with a wrench and is convenient to rotate the threaded rod 5; the part of the connecting column 7 matched with the connecting plate 8 is not provided with external threads 9, and the motor 1 is fixedly arranged in the handheld shell 17, so that the device is convenient to hold by hands, and the work is more efficient; a switch button 18 is arranged on the left side below the handheld shell 17, the limit bolt 16 is in threaded connection with the first threaded hole 14 and the second threaded hole 15, and the brush plate 12 comprises a transverse plate 19 and a vertical plate 20.
One specific application of this embodiment is:
use the utility model discloses the time, loosen the fastening nut 10 of spliced pole 7 top threaded connection with the spanner, then continue with 5 upper end fixed connection's of spanner rotating threaded rod stopper 6, stopper 6 rotates and drives below threaded rod 5 rotatory, steel pipe diameter according to will rust cleaning and polish comes from by adjusting threaded rod 5 rising or descends, 3 below structures of commentaries on classics piece are so adjusted also for metal brush hair 13 on two brush boards 12 can be brushed steel pipe outer wall simultaneously, and two threaded rods 5 make the mechanical structure symmetry about the commentaries on classics piece 3 about adjusting as far as possible. Because during the rotatory threaded rod 5, the brush board 12 of cover establishing the spliced pole 7 outer wall can take place to rotate, so need adjust brush board 12 and reset, it is perpendicular with the steel pipe terminal surface again, then use the spanner to screw fastening nut 10, it is fixed with brush board 12, open shift knob 18 on the shell at last, the rotatory transmission shaft 2 that drives of motor 1 rotates, 2 fixed connection's of transmission shaft commentaries on classics piece 3 also rotates thereupon, commentaries on classics piece 3 rotates two thread section of thick bamboos 4 that drive fixed connection and rotates, then drive the threaded rod 5 that thread section of thick bamboo 4 is connected and rotate, finally drive brush board 12 and metal brush 13 and rotate, the outer wall and the terminal surface to the steel pipe end are derusted and are polished. If the inner wall of the end of the steel pipe needs to be cleaned, the connecting plate 8 is reversely sleeved on the connecting column 7, the bristles are upward, and the bristles rotate along the inner wall of the steel pipe by repeating the operation of upward telling, so that the purpose of removing rust and polishing the inner wall of the end of the steel pipe can be achieved.
